Kate Middleton's Secret Royal Command: The Four Words That Keep Prince George, Princess Charlotte and Prince Louis in Check

Kate, Princess of Wales, reportedly used four words to keep her children 'in line' while at home.

The Princess of Wales likes to be both stern, yet loving when disciplining her children. Source: MEGA

Catherine, Princess of Wales, 42, is known to be "stern but gentle" at the same time when keeping Princes George, 11, and Louis, 6, along with Princes Charlotte, 9, "in line."

To achieve this, Her Royal Highness is said to use a secret, four-word command that lets her children know something is wrong.

"She apparently used a secret code to calm the children, as she does on occasions — she simply says 'let's take a break,'" royal author Tom Quinn revealed when the future queen scolded Louis during a public event in 2022. "But as a former staffer explained, the children know these few words carry far more weight than we might imagine."

While at home, "Shouting is absolutely 'off limits' for the children and any hint of shouting at each other is dealt with by removal," a Wales estate insider revealed.

If any of the royal kids step out of line, spankings and such are forbidden, but Prince William and his future queen employ a more unique approach to discipline.

"The naughty child is taken away from the scene of the row or disruption and talked to calmly by either Kate or William," they added. "Things are explained and consequences outlined and they never shout at them."

The Prince and Princess of Wales have both made it a point to put their three children above everything else — including the Crown. This drastically differs from past royal generations, who lived by the mantra of "duty first." However, the next monarch and consort ensure that this extra attention does not lead to spoiling their children.

"They're raised with an understanding of royal procedures and protocols," Jo Frost of Supernanny told an outlet in February. "And they're raised to understand, there's a time and a place... They have a lovely balance of that and behind closed doors, no doubt they're playing games and winding each other up as siblings do, teasing each other, having fun and baking cookies and being out in nature."

This parental leadership is set to continue in the years to come according to another top analyst.

"It is about letting them express those emotions and sitting down to discuss them with the child, rather than ignoring the turmoil that growing up so often involves," veteran royal commentator Jennie Bond told an outlet in the spring of 2023. "It is fantastic, and I believe Catherine will very much be the leader in this, and William will be the follower, he will have been learning from Catherine how to be a different kind of parent."

Bond concluded: "William benefitted greatly from the extra attention his mother, Diana, Princess of Wales, showed him as a kid. But even the late princess and King Charles III put their duties before their parenting. Catherine is determined to avoid this past hallmark of royal life as George, Charlotte, and Louis mature."
